A calcaneus fracture is a break in the calcaneus, commonly known as the heel bone, which is the largest bone in the foot and plays a crucial role in bearing body weight and absorbing shock during activities such as walking, running, and jumping. These fractures often occur as a result of high-energy injuries, such as falls from a significant height, automobile accidents, or severe athletic impacts, which subject the heel to extreme stress and force. The most prevalent type of calcaneus fracture is an intra-articular fracture, where the fracture line extends into the joints, leading to potential complications such as arthritis if not treated properly. The clinical presentation of a calcaneus fracture typically includes severe heel pain, swelling, bruising, and difficulty in walking or standing. Patients may also have visible deformity in some cases, especially when there is an associated dislocation. The diagnosis of a calcaneus fracture is primarily confirmed through radiographic imaging, where X-rays may reveal the fracture pattern, while CT scans can provide a more detailed view of the fracture's complexity and involvement of the subtalar joint, which is critical for proper assessment and treatment planning. Treatment options depend on the fracture's type and severity. Non-surgical management often involves immobilization using a cast or boot and may include weight-bearing restrictions for several weeks to allow for healing. However, in cases of displaced intra-articular fractures or fractures that involve significant joint surface disruptions, surgical intervention might be necessary to restore the bone's alignment and function, typically through open reduction and internal fixation techniques. Rehabilitation plays an essential role in recovery, focusing on restoring range of motion, strength, and function of the foot and ankle. Complications can arise from calcaneus fractures, including post-traumatic arthritis, persistent pain, and reduced mobility, necessitating careful monitoring and possible additional interventions.
